Global Powder Coating Market: Opportunities for Southeast Asian Manufacturers

The industrial surface treatment industry is experiencing robust growth worldwide, driven by increasing demand for durable, environmentally friendly coating solutions. Powder coating services have emerged as a preferred choice for industrial equipment finishing, offering superior durability, aesthetic flexibility, and environmental compliance compared to traditional liquid coatings.

Market Size & Growth: The global powder coating market was valued at approximately USD 14.5 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 22.05 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 6.2%. This growth is fueled by increasing adoption in automotive, architectural, and industrial equipment sectors [1].

For Southeast Asian manufacturers, the Asia-Pacific region presents particularly attractive opportunities. The APAC powder coatings market alone was valued at USD 9.52 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 13.55 bill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 6.81%—higher than the global average. China currently accounts for 64.3% of the APAC market share, but rapid industrialization across Southeast Asia is creating new demand centers [2].

Asia-Pacific Growth Drivers: The automotive sector is the third-fastest-growing end-use industry with a CAGR of 6.24%, while architectural applications rank as the second-fastest-growing segment. The electric vehicle boom and VOC-free regulations are key drivers accelerating powder coating adoption across the region [2].

Understanding Powder Coating Configuration Options

When configuring powder coating services for industrial equipment, manufacturers must understand the key attributes that define quality and suitability. This section explains the fundamental configuration options available in the market, their characteristics, and typical applications.

Surface Treatment Types: Powder coating falls into two main categories based on resin type. Thermoset powders dominate the market, offering excellent durability, chemical resistance, and heat tolerance. Once cured, they cannot be remelted. Thermoplastic powders can be remelted and reshaped, making them suitable for applications requiring flexibility or rework capability. Thermoset powders account for the majority of industrial equipment applications due to their superior performance characteristics [2].

Color Matching Systems: Two primary color specification systems are used in powder coating. RAL colors are the European industrial standard, widely recognized for basic powder coat colors across architectural and industrial applications. RAL codes provide a standardized reference that ensures consistency across different suppliers and production batches. Pantone colors offer more precise brand color matching, particularly valuable for consumer-facing products where brand identity is critical. While conversion between RAL and Pantone is possible, it is not exact 1:1 matching—professional color matching services can intermix multiple pigments to achieve precise custom colors [5][6].

Custom Color Matching Process: Professional powder coating providers follow a systematic process for custom color matching. The workflow typically includes: (1) client provides sample or color specification, (2) color scanning or code identification, (3) pigment intermixing of two or more base powders to create the target color, (4) spray testing on similar substrate material, (5) baking the sample and reviewing under different lighting conditions, (6) customer approval before full production. This process requires skill and knowledge to achieve consistent results. A key consideration is that custom colors typically require a full box minimum order, which can mean leftover material for small jobs. Experienced manufacturers can reduce waste through precise matching and batch planning [5].

Coating Durability Standards and Testing Methods

Coating durability is a critical factor for industrial equipment buyers. Understanding industry-standard testing methods helps manufacturers specify appropriate quality levels and communicate value to buyers. Multiple ASTM and ISO standards govern powder coating quality verification.

Salt Spray Testing (ASTM B117 / ISO 9227): This is the most widely recognized corrosion resistance test for coated materials. Specimens are exposed to a controlled salt fog environment for specified durations (commonly 500, 1000, or 2000 hours). The test evaluates the coating's ability to resist corrosion and protect the underlying substrate. ISO 9227 offers neutral, acetic, and copper-accelerated variations, making it the international favorite standard. Results are typically reported as hours to first red rust or hours to specified corrosion rating [4][7].

Adhesion Testing (ASTM D3359): Crosshatch adhesion testing evaluates how well the powder coating bonds to the substrate. A lattice pattern is cut into the coating, adhesive tape is applied and removed, and the amount of coating removed is rated on a 0B to 5B scale (5B being no removal). Proper surface preparation is critical for achieving good adhesion results [4].

Key Testing Methods: ASTM D3451 provides comprehensive guidelines for powder coating testing, covering salt spray corrosion resistance, adhesion, impact resistance, film thickness, flexibility (Mandrel bend test), curing verification (MEK rub test), pencil hardness, gloss measurement, and accelerated weathering. Testing is not just quality control—it is often a compliance requirement for ASTM, ISO, and AAMA architectural standards [4].

Film Thickness Measurement: Coating thickness directly impacts durability and performance. Typical powder coating thickness ranges from 60 to 120 microns (2.4 to 4.7 mils). Too thin compromises protection; too thick can lead to orange peel texture or reduced impact resistance. Digital coating thickness gauges provide non-destructive measurement for quality control.

Impact and Flexibility Testing: Impact tests (ASTM D2794) measure the coating's resistance to cracking or delamination when subjected to sudden force. Mandrel bend tests (ASTM D522) evaluate flexibility by bending coated panels around mandrels of specified diameters. These tests are particularly important for equipment that may experience mechanical stress or vibration during use [4].

Environmental Compliance: VOC Regulations and Sustainability

Environmental regulations are increasingly driving powder coating adoption. Understanding VOC (Volatile Organic Compound) regulations is essential for manufacturers serving regulated markets such as the United States and European Union.

EPA VOC Guidelines: VOCs are organic chemicals that evaporate easily at room temperature and contribute to ground-level ozone formation. The EPA regulates VOC content in coatings, measured in grams per liter (g/L). Testing methods include EPA Method 24, ASTM D2369 (gravimetric analysis), ASTM D1475 (density), and ASTM D3792 (water content). Gas chromatography is used for low-VOC formulations [3].

Compliance Deadline Extension: The EPA extended the compliance deadline for manufacturers from July 2025 to January 17, 2027, providing relief for coating manufacturers transitioning to compliant formulations. Aerosol coatings regulations were updated in January 2025, requiring manufacturers to reformulate products to meet new VOC limits [8].

Powder Coating Advantage: Powder coating emits virtually no VOCs, making it inherently compliant with even the strictest environmental regulations. This is a significant competitive advantage over liquid coatings, which require reformulation or solvent recovery systems to meet VOC limits. Powder coating facilities may still need air permits for particulate matter emissions under the Clean Air Act, but the regulatory burden is substantially lower than for liquid coating operations [3][9].

Health and Safety: VOCs pose health risks including short-term effects (headache, dizziness, eye and respiratory irritation) and long-term effects (liver and kidney damage, central nervous system effects, cancer risk). By choosing powder coating, manufacturers protect worker health while meeting environmental requirements. This dual benefit is increasingly valued by buyers, particularly in regulated industries and environmentally conscious markets [3].

Key Decision Factors:

1. Order Volume vs. Color Inventory: Custom colors require full box minimums (typically 10-50 kg). For small batch production, this means leftover material and increased inventory cost. Consider standardizing on 5-10 popular RAL colors that cover 80% of customer demand, then offer custom matching only for orders above a minimum quantity threshold [5].

2. Target Market Regulations: If serving US or EU buyers, emphasize VOC-free compliance and provide testing documentation (salt spray hours, adhesion ratings). Buyers from regulated industries may require specific certifications or test reports before placing orders. Having this documentation ready accelerates the sales cycle [3][4].

3. Surface Preparation Capability: As Reddit users emphasized, smooth surfaces are critical for coating adhesion. If your welding and fabrication processes produce rough surfaces, invest in grinding and finishing equipment before offering powder coating services. Poor preparation leads to coating failures and customer complaints regardless of powder quality [11].

4. Testing Infrastructure: Basic quality control requires film thickness gauges (relatively inexpensive) and adhesion test kits. Salt spray testing typically requires outsourcing to certified laboratories unless you have high volume. Factor testing costs into your pricing model and communicate testing capabilities clearly to buyers [4].

Maintenance Requirements and Expected Lifespan

Buyers often ask about powder coating maintenance and expected service life. Providing clear guidance on these topics helps set proper expectations and reduces post-sale inquiries.

Cleaning and Maintenance: Powder coated surfaces require minimal maintenance. Regular cleaning with mild soap and water is typically sufficient. Avoid abrasive cleaners or scouring pads that can scratch the surface. For industrial equipment in harsh environments, more frequent cleaning may be necessary to remove corrosive contaminants. Chemical resistance varies by resin type—epoxy powders offer excellent chemical resistance but poor UV resistance, while polyester powders provide good UV resistance for outdoor applications.

Expected Lifespan: Properly applied powder coating on industrial equipment typically lasts 15-20 years under normal conditions. UV exposure causes gradual fading over time, particularly with certain colors. Harsh chemical environments or constant abrasion will reduce lifespan. Documenting the specific powder type and application parameters helps buyers estimate replacement cycles.

Warranty Considerations: Many powder coating service providers offer warranties ranging from 1 year to 10 years depending on the application and environment. Common warranty exclusions include damage from improper cleaning, chemical exposure beyond specified limits, physical impact damage, and normal wear in high-friction areas. Clear warranty terms protect both supplier and buyer.
